When anxiety is high, the world itself can start to feel unreal.

Derealization is a distressing experience where surroundings feel distant, foggy, or dreamlike—even though you know nothing has actually changed. For many people, this isn’t a sign of something “going wrong,” but rather the nervous system’s response to prolonged stress or anxiety.

Anxiety and derealization are closely connected. When the body remains in survival mode for too long, the mind may create distance as a way to cope. While protective in the short term, this experience can feel frightening and isolating when it persists.

The good news is that derealization is treatable. With the right support, it’s possible to calm the nervous system and reconnect with a sense of safety and reality.

Strong emotions can feel overwhelming — but there are simple, evidence-supported tools that can help.
Here are a few techniques you can use anytime:

✨ Reframe the moment – Gently ask yourself, “Is there another way to look at this?” Shifting perspective often softens the emotional impact.
✨ Slow breathing – Inhale for 5 seconds, exhale for 5 seconds. This calms your nervous system and reduces overwhelm.
✨ Body awareness – Notice sensations without judging them. Give your feelings space so they don’t control you.
✨ Release tension – Tighten and relax muscle groups to reduce physical stress and regain steadiness.

These approachable techniques are backed by research and can help you feel calmer, clearer, and more in control.

Digital Violence is Real - and It’s Affecting Millions of Women and Girls

Today is International Day for the Elimination of Violence Against Women, and it’s important to recognize that abuse isn’t only physical - it’s happening online too. Digital violence includes harassment, stalking, non-consensual image sharing, deepfakes, and even child exploitation.

🌿 We spend so much time trying to escape anxiety… but what if the real healing begins when we stop running?

Most of us avoid anxiety because it feels overwhelming. Yet research shows that pushing it away actually strengthens it. When we gently turn *toward* the feeling—with curiosity, compassion, and mindfulness—our nervous system learns that we’re safe. 💛

Instead of fighting anxiety, we can *befriend* it.
Instead of fearing it, we can *listen* to it.
Instead of avoiding it, we can *grow* with it. 🌱
